✦ Protection Functions for Safe Component Testing
Sensitive electronic components can be damaged by excessive voltage, abnormal current, or accidental wiring errors.
The SPPS-K305 provides:
OVP — Over Voltage Protection
Helps prevent excessive output voltage from being applied to sensitive electronic components.
OCP — Over Current Protection
Limits abnormal current during overload conditions or unexpected component behavior.
SCP — Short Circuit Protection
Helps protect the power supply and connected components during accidental short circuits.
Panel Lock Function
Prevents unintended parameter adjustments during long-duration or repeated component testing.
These protection features provide safer operation when testing electronic components with different electrical characteristics.

Technical Specifications
| Parameter SPPS-K305 Specs |
|
| Model |
SPPS-K305 |
| Rated Output (0℃~40℃) |
0–30V, 0–5A, 150W |
| USB/Type-C Output |
5V/2A |
| Load Regulation |
Voltage: ≤0.01%+10mV / Current: ≤0.1%+5mA |
| Line Regulation |
Voltage: ≤0.01%+2.5mV / Current: ≤0.1%+2.5mA |
| Setting Resolution |
Voltage: 1mV / Current: 1mA |
| Readback Resolution |
Current: <20mA: 10μA |
| Setting Accuracy |
Voltage: 0.05%+10mV / Current: 0.1%+10mA |
| Readback Accuracy |
Voltage: 0.05%+10mV / Current: <20mA: 0.1%+60μA |
| Ripple (20Hz~20MHz) |
Voltage: ≤100mVp-p / 15mVrms / Current: ≤15mArms |
| Rise Time (No Load) |
≤200mS |
| Fall Time (No Load) |
≤3S |
| Input Voltage |
AC 220V (AC110V optional) |
| Net Weight |
1.17KG / 2.58lb |
